Abstract

189,634. Ward, J. T. H. Nov. 5, 1921. Liquid-level, maintaining.-In a lubricator in which oil is fed to a number of outlets by siphon wicks and which is supplied continuously with oil, a constant level is maintained by means of an adjustable overflow device. Excess oil supplied through a regulating valve 16 and channel 15 from a storage tank passes through a channel 17 in a fitting 14 and overflows through holes 19 in a vertically-adjustable tube 18, passing through a nipple 23 and a sight-glass to a drain tank. From the drain tank, oil may be pumped back to the storage tank or direct to the lubricator.
